Ingres
Ingres Corporation distributes the Ingres Development Stack for JBoss, a pre-assembled bundle that combines Ingres Database with Red Hat’s JBoss Developer Studio and JBoss Enterprise Application Platform. Exadel is the original creator of Developer Studio and RichFaces within the Development Stack and continues to work on both projects under Open Source at JBoss. This has led to a partnership between Ingres and Exadel to produce future offerings leveraging their combined expertise.

Red Hat
Red Hat and Exadel work together as strategic partners to add mature, Eclipse-based developer tools for building service-oriented architecture (SOA) and rich Web 2.0 applications to Red Hat's integrated platform, including Red Hat Enterprise Linux and JBoss Enterprise Middleware. As part of the partnership, Exadel moved three of its products, Exadel Studio Pro, RichFaces, and Ajax4jsf, under JBoss.org. In turn, Red Hat works jointly with Exadel to drive development of the projects and their integration with JBoss platform technologies such as JBoss Seam.
